Seven-time league champions Al Arabi suffered their first defeat this season as they lost 2-1 on Friday at the hands of Al Ahli in round seven.

Al Ahli, who climbed to ninth place with their second win, opened the scoring after 13 minutes through Brazilian Wagner Renato before Ivory Coast striker Thiah Olivier made it 2-0 after 28 minutes.

Al Arabi pulled a goal back through their Brazilian striker Cabore, but it was not enough as Al Ahli held on.

AFC Champions League semi-finalists Umm Salal edged Al Khor 1-0 thanks to a 71st-minute goal from Fabio Cesar that lifted them to eighth place.

The round will be concluded today as defending champions Al Gharafa meet Al Khuraitiat while Al Sadd take on Al Rayyan in the top match of the round.
